Tottenham Hotspur were beaten by Brighton at home in the Finale game of Premier League 24/25 season. They have ranked 17th on the table with 38 points, but they still got the chance to play for Champions League next season by winning Europa League.
Spurs have played 38 rounds of league matches with 11 wins, 5 draws and 22 loses. 38 points gained and ranking 17th.
But the other side in La Liga, Leganes, are not so lucky as the London team. They are in 18th place with 40 points and are suffering from the pain of relegation. In 38 rounds of La Liga, their record is 9 wins, 13 draws and 16 losses.
